Private school Fees | The Department of education has ordered private schools to certify that students are not expelled from school and parents do not speak poorly. 



The school education department has ordered all private schools to certify that they do not expel unpaid students from the classroom and that their parents do not speak poorly.



During the Corona period, students from many private schools suffered from an inability to pay fees. Complaints were received by the Directorate of Matriculation Schools that some schools were acting in a way that did not allow unpaid students into the school and insulted their parents. 



Subsequently, the Directorate of Matriculation Schools directed the district primary education officers to take action against the violating schools and not to involve private schools in such activities.



In this case, not all private schools expel students from the classroom; As their parents did not speak poorly, the school principal, secretary, and trustee are instructed to sign and hand over the letter to the primary education officer.



Copies of the certificate have also been issued to private schools by some district primary education officers, including in Mayiladuthurai.  Among the students attending their school in the 2021-22 academic year, it has been stated that there is no such thing as sending students out of the classroom without paying their tuition fees and speaking poorly to their parents.
